Sociology is an interesting discipline that deals with the study of the origins, development, growth, networks and other varied aspects of the society. It includes topics like race, class, religion, region, sexual orientation, social stratification, secularization, deviance and law and how these aspects affect the life we lead and the society we live in. This book unravels the recent studies in the field of sociology. The objective of the book is to give a general view of the different areas of sociology and its applications. The topics included herein are of utmost significance and bound to provide incredible insights to readers. Scientists, researchers, and students actively engaged in this field will find this book full of crucial and unexplored concepts.
